<p>Aggregates are everywhere we look in the world around us. These materials, which are made up of an aggregate of different other materials, including various types of stones, clay, silt, and sand, include the asphalt that paves our roads, the concrete that is used for the foundations of our skyscrapers, or the cement that makes up the bricks of our homes. There is no single aggregate-each one is made differently for a different purpose. One aggregate that uses a certain mixture of stones, silt, and petroleum-based binding may have very different characteristics than one that uses another mixture of pebbles, clay, and a different binding. One aggregate may be more suitable for roads while another may be more suitable for sidewalks.</p>
<p>On any construction site, construction managers must ensure that the aggregate they are using, whether concrete or asphalt, meets the specifications necessary for the job. Therefore, at set intervals of time, the team must carry out a compositional analysis of the aggregate. The aggregate is poured into a sieve with large holes that will only block the largest pieces of stone from falling through. Following this, it is poured into sieves with consecutively smaller and smaller holes until each component of the aggregate is in its own sieve. Then, the sieves and their contents must be weighed with an <a href="http://www.arlynscales.com/Industrial-Scales-s/2.htm" target="_self">electronic scale</a>. The total percentage of each material is calculated and compared with the necessary standards.</p>
<p>It is necessary to measure the composition of each aggregate very accurately. This becomes particularly difficult when each component may weigh up to 100 pounds. A standard <a href="http://www.arlynscales.com/Digital-Indicator-for-Industrial-Scales-Steel-p/digital-scale-indicator.htm" target="_self">digital scale</a> may only be able to weigh each component to .01 pounds, which is not precise enough. 			<content:encoded><![CDATA[<p class="MsoNormal" style="margin: 0in 0in 0pt;"><span style="font-size: small; font-family: Times New Roman;"><a href="http://www.scalesblog.com/wp-content/uploads/2009/06/counting-scale-2.jpg"><img class="alignleft size-medium wp-image-314" title="Save Mailing Fees by Using Accurate Scales" src="http://www.scalesblog.com/wp-content/uploads/2009/06/counting-scale-2-300x212.jpg" alt="" width="234" height="165" /></a>Although the internet is becoming the media of choice for sending out advertisements and bulk mailings, traditional postal service is still often used to send out advertising fliers, glossy postcards, or product samples. When a company chooses to send out a bulk mailing, it can pay a special bulk postage rate to the United States Postal Service. However, in order to get this special price, the company has certain responsibilities. It must sort the mail according to postal rules, report the weight of one single piece of mail and a batch of mail, and then report the total number of pieces that are being sent out. </span></p>
<p class="MsoNormal" style="margin: 0in 0in 0pt;"><span style="font-size: small; font-family: Times New Roman;"> </span></p>
<p class="MsoNormal" style="margin: 0in 0in 0pt;"><span style="font-size: small; font-family: Times New Roman;">Digital parts <a href="http://www.arlynscales.com/Counting-Scales-s/25.htm" target="_blank">counting scales </a>are the perfect solution to a business’s mailing needs. This electronic scale first calculates the weight of each piece of mail. The operator places a known number of pieces on the scale and enters the number of pieces that are being weighed. This industrial scale then divides the total weight by the number of pieces to calculate a piece weight. The scale is then switched into counting mode. When all of the pieces of mail are placed on it, the electronic scale divides the total weight by the weight of a single piece to calculate the total number of pieces being mailed.</span></p>
<p class="MsoNormal" style="margin: 0in 0in 0pt;"><span style="font-size: small; font-family: Times New Roman;"> </span></p>
<p class="MsoNormal" style="margin: 0in 0in 0pt;"><span style="font-size: small; font-family: Times New Roman;">When sending out particularly large bulk mailings, it is important to have a scale that has a large capacity while also having a high enough resolution to be able to accurately determine the weight of one single piece of mail. <p><a href="http://www.scalesblog.com/wp-content/uploads/2009/05/ultra-precision-scale-21.jpg"><img class="alignleft size-medium wp-image-277" title="Accurate Paint Mixing Requires Accurate Weighing" src="http://www.scalesblog.com/wp-content/uploads/2009/05/ultra-precision-scale-21-300x224.jpg" alt="" width="244" height="182" /></a>It seems quite obvious that it is necessary to accurately measure all of the ingredients that must be mixed together to manufacture any formulation. What is not as obvious is the level of accuracy that must be attained. This, of course, is highly dependent on the material being formulated. Some types of mixtures are, by their nature, not very accurate and standard. This may be the case with agricultural products and animal feed mixtures. Others may need higher accuracy, but these levels may be easily achieved by a regular digital scale. Standard industrial scales can provide accuracy as good as 1/10 of 1%. Many chemicals, cleaning solutions, foods, and other mixtures easily fall within this range. This allows the typical <a href="http://www.arlynscales.com/Industrial-Bench-Scales-with-Strain-Gauge-Technolo-p/bench-scale.htm" target="_blank">bench scales</a> to be used for smaller quantities, or floor scales, platform scales or drum scales to be used for larger batches.</p>
<p>But this level of accuracy is not suitable for certain special formulations. Pharmaceuticals may need greater accuracy. Another field which typically requires extremely high precision weighing is the formulation of paints. While there are no safety issues here, the mixture of pigments and other ingredients must be exceedingly precise in order to satisfy the color sensitivity of the human eye. Even very small discrepancies between two batches of paint can be instantly identified when they are displayed side by side. This type of specialty weighing calls for ultra precision scales with accuracy ranges that are ten to twenty times better than regular industrial scales.</p>
